現在web前端也是一個(gè)非常熱門(mén)的行業(yè),想要學(xué)習web前端開(kāi)發(fā)的同學(xué)請看這里北京web數據庫維護系統前端 ,通過(guò)對基于WEB的賓館信息管理系統(數據庫),大型web系統架構詳解,學(xué)習web開(kāi)發(fā),用什么數據庫,和系統?,數據庫系統開(kāi)發(fā)和維護方向的人才工作好找嗎?,計算機專(zhuān)業(yè)的維護系統,數據庫屬于什么方向,需要重點(diǎn)修哪幾門(mén)課程??? 的了解,希望以上信息可以幫助到您
1.基于WEB的賓館信息管理系統(數據庫)
其實(shí)一個(gè)系統的數據庫設計還是挺麻煩的,我可以幫你做其中的功能模塊圖,E-R圖,關(guān)系模式,建庫建表。如果需要留個(gè)郵箱、做完發(fā)給你,上次幫有個(gè)做的、做完發(fā)給他了,問(wèn)題被解決但是沒(méi)有任何采納,很煩。你那四點(diǎn)要求、第三點(diǎn)根本就不是后臺設計的與數據庫不沾邊、是前臺美化設計的。
2.大型web系統架構詳解
大型動(dòng)態(tài)應用系統平臺主要是針對于大流量、高并發(fā)網(wǎng)站建立的底層系統架構。大型網(wǎng)站的運行需要一個(gè)可靠、安全、可擴展、易維護的應用系統平臺做為支撐,以保證網(wǎng)站應用的平穩運行。大型動(dòng)態(tài)應用系統又可分為幾個(gè)子系統:(1) Web前端系統(2) 負載均衡系統(3) 數據庫集群系統(4) 緩存系統(5) 分布式存儲系統(6) 分布式服務(wù)器管理系統(7) 代碼分發(fā)系統一、Web前端系統為了達到不同應用的服務(wù)器共享、避免單點(diǎn)故障、集中管理、統一配置等目的,不以應用劃分服務(wù)器,而是將所有服務(wù)器做統一使用,每臺服務(wù)器都可以對多個(gè)應用提供服務(wù),當某些應用訪(fǎng)問(wèn)量升高時(shí),通過(guò)增加服務(wù)器節點(diǎn)達到整個(gè)服務(wù)器集群的性能提高,同時(shí)使他應用也會(huì )受益。該Web前端系統基于A(yíng)pache/Lighttpd/Eginx等的虛擬主機平臺,提供java程序運行環(huán)境。服務(wù)器對開(kāi)發(fā)人員是透明的,不需要開(kāi)發(fā)人員介入服務(wù)器管理二、負載均衡系統負載均衡系統分為硬件和軟件兩種。硬件負載均衡效率高,但是價(jià)格貴,比如F5等。軟件負載均衡系統價(jià)格較低或者免費,效率較硬件負載均衡系統低,不過(guò)對于流量一般或稍大些網(wǎng)站來(lái)講也足夠使用,比如lvs,nginx。大多數網(wǎng)站都是硬件、軟件負載均衡系統并用。三、數據庫集群系統由于Web前端采用了負載均衡集群結構提高了服務(wù)的有效性和擴展性,因此數據庫必須也是高可靠的,才能保證整個(gè)服務(wù)體系的高可靠性,如何構建一個(gè)高可靠的、可以提供大規模并發(fā)處理的數據庫體系?我們可以采用如上圖所示的方案:(1) 使用 MySQL 數據庫,考慮到Web應用的數據庫讀多寫(xiě)少的特點(diǎn),我們主要對讀數據庫做了優(yōu)化,提供專(zhuān)用的讀數據庫和寫(xiě)數據庫,在應用程序中實(shí)現讀操作和寫(xiě)操作分別訪(fǎng)問(wèn)不同的數據庫。(2) 使用 MySQL 機制實(shí)現快速將主庫(寫(xiě)庫) 的數據庫復制到從庫(讀庫) 。一個(gè)主庫對應多個(gè)從庫,主庫數據實(shí)時(shí)同步到從庫。(3) 寫(xiě)數據庫有多臺,每臺都可以提供多個(gè)應用共同使用,這樣可以解決寫(xiě)庫的性能瓶頸問(wèn)題和單點(diǎn)故障問(wèn)題。(4) 讀數據庫有多臺,通過(guò)負載均衡設備實(shí)現負載均衡,從而達到讀數據庫的高性能、高可靠和高可擴展性。(5) 數據庫服務(wù)器和應用服務(wù)器分離。(6) 從數據庫使用BigIP做負載均衡。四、緩存系統緩存分為文件緩存、內存緩存、數據庫緩存。在大型Web應用中使用最多且效率*的是內存緩存。最常用的內存緩存工具是Memcached。使用正確的緩存系統可以達到實(shí)現以下目標:(1) 使用緩存系統可以提高訪(fǎng)問(wèn)效率,提高服務(wù)器吞吐能力,改善用戶(hù)體驗。(2) 減輕對數據庫及存儲集服務(wù)器的訪(fǎng)問(wèn)壓力。(3) Memcached服務(wù)器有多臺,避免單點(diǎn)故障,提供高可靠性和可擴展性,提高性能。五、分布式存儲系統Web系統平臺中的存儲需求有下面兩個(gè)特點(diǎn):(1) 存儲量很大,經(jīng)常會(huì )達到單臺服務(wù)器無(wú)法提供的規模,比如相冊、視頻等應用。因此需要專(zhuān)業(yè)的大規模存儲系統。(2) 負載均衡cluster中的每個(gè)節點(diǎn)都有可能訪(fǎng)問(wèn)任何一個(gè)數據對象,每個(gè)節點(diǎn)對數據的處理也能被其他節點(diǎn)共享,因此這些節點(diǎn)要操作的數據從邏輯上看只能是一個(gè)整體,不是各自獨立的數據資源。因此高性能的分布式存儲系統對于大型網(wǎng)站應用來(lái)說(shuō)是非常重要的一環(huán)。(這個(gè)地方需要加入對某個(gè)分布式存儲系統的簡(jiǎn)單介紹。)六、分布式服務(wù)器管理系統隨著(zhù)網(wǎng)站訪(fǎng)問(wèn)流量的不斷增加,大多的網(wǎng)絡(luò )服務(wù)都是以負載均衡集群的方式對外提供服務(wù),隨之集群規模的擴大,原來(lái)基于單機的服務(wù)器管理模式已經(jīng)不能夠滿(mǎn)足我們的需求,新的需求必須能夠集中式的、分組的、批量的、自動(dòng)化的對服務(wù)器進(jìn)行管理,能夠批量化的執行計劃任務(wù)。在分布式服務(wù)器管理系統軟件中有一些比較優(yōu)秀的軟件,其中比較理想的一個(gè)是Cfengine。它可以對服務(wù)器進(jìn)行分組,不同的分組可以分別定制系統配置文件、計劃任務(wù)等配置。它是基于C/S 結構的,所有的服務(wù)器配置和管理腳本程序都保存在Cfengine Server上,而被管理的服務(wù)器運行著(zhù) Cfengine Client 程序,Cfengine Client通過(guò)SSL加密的連接定期的向服務(wù)器端發(fā)送請求以獲取*的配置文件和管理命令、腳本程序、補丁安裝等任務(wù)。有了Cfengine這種集中式的服務(wù)器管理工具,我們就可以高效的實(shí)現大規模的服務(wù)器集群管理,被管理服務(wù)器和 Cfengine Server 可以分布在任何位置,只要網(wǎng)絡(luò )可以連通就能實(shí)現快速自動(dòng)化的管理。七、代碼發(fā)布系統隨著(zhù)網(wǎng)站訪(fǎng)問(wèn)流量的不斷增加,大多的網(wǎng)絡(luò )服務(wù)都是以負載均衡集群的方式對外提供服務(wù),隨之集群規模的擴大,為了滿(mǎn)足集群環(huán)境下程序代碼的批量分發(fā)和更新,我們還需要一個(gè)程序代碼發(fā)布系統。這個(gè)發(fā)布系統可以幫我們實(shí)現下面的目標:(1) 生產(chǎn)環(huán)境的服務(wù)器以虛擬主機方式提供服務(wù),不需要開(kāi)發(fā)人員介入維護和直接操作,提供發(fā)布系統可以實(shí)現不需要登陸服務(wù)器就能把程序分發(fā)到目標服務(wù)器。(2) 我們要實(shí)現內部開(kāi)發(fā)、內部測試、生產(chǎn)環(huán)境測試、生產(chǎn)環(huán)境發(fā)布的4個(gè)開(kāi)發(fā)階段的管理,發(fā)布系統可以介入各個(gè)階段的代碼發(fā)布。(3) 我們需要實(shí)現源代碼管理和版本控制,SVN可以實(shí)現該需求。這里面可以使用常用的工具Rsync,通過(guò)開(kāi)發(fā)相應的腳本工具實(shí)現服務(wù)器集群間代碼同步分發(fā)。想了解可以私信我!1 + 高并發(fā)消息處理 EDM?項目 實(shí)戰2 ELK?分布式 數據分析3 Netty?高 并發(fā) UTS?項目實(shí)戰4 ?微服務(wù)+NoSQL+ 負載均衡平臺設計
3.學(xué)習web開(kāi)發(fā),用什么數據庫,和系統?
ASP.NET+SQL或Access語(yǔ)言用C# 相對來(lái)說(shuō)簡(jiǎn)單一些
4.數據庫系統開(kāi)發(fā)和維護方向的人才工作好找嗎?
當然好找了 不過(guò)要看你的實(shí)力了 如果一般水平,本科畢業(yè)的話(huà),估計3000左右吧
5.計算機專(zhuān)業(yè)的維護系統,數據庫屬于什么方向,需要重點(diǎn)修哪幾門(mén)課程?
數據庫一般學(xué)網(wǎng)站的和做網(wǎng)絡(luò )的需要學(xué)習的,數據庫原理比較重要的吧,還有sql語(yǔ)言,*也學(xué)學(xué)計算機網(wǎng)絡(luò ),希望對你有用
看了以上有關(guān)基于WEB的賓館信息管理系統(數據庫),大型web系統架構詳解,學(xué)習web開(kāi)發(fā),用什么數據庫,和系統?,數據庫系統開(kāi)發(fā)和維護方向的人才工作好找嗎?,計算機專(zhuān)業(yè)的維護系統,數據庫屬于什么方向,需要重點(diǎn)修哪幾門(mén)課程???的講解,如果還有什么疑問(wèn)可以直接來(lái)電咨詢(xún)